Description

Enjoy a hands-on cooking experience with this 5-hour class in a centuries old olive press. Join Chef Giuseppe - a veteran of cooking classes in Italy, the US, Canada, the Caribbean, and Mexico - for a shopping trip at the market to purchase ingredients. Sample some Tuscan specialties and prosecco. Prepare a 4-course meal, which you'll eat at the end of class. As Giuseppe is a member of the Italian Sommelier Association, great care is taken to source and feature smaller producers and unusual varieties from the region. If you are passionate about wine, participating in a cooking class with a chef who is also a sommelier, is a great way to experience all the flavours of the region!

Itinerary

  1. 1

    After 7 years as the #1 cooking program in Lucca, we are returning to the family roots in the countryside olive press. This is Chef Giuseppe's ancestral home. We will meet in town and enjoy the weekly market, before proceeding to the Olive Oil Mill where we will begin our preparations with hearthside cooking, a pizza oven and a charming country setting where Tuscan wildlife abounds. The mill is adjacent to a babbling brook and 12th century stone bridge just a short 10' drive from the centre of Montecatini. The train stop is 30' from either Florence or Lucca. After class explore the heritage spa town with its iconic pastry shops, original wood funicular and excellent shopping.
